edit README

This commit is contained in:
fduncanh
2022-02-26 02:29:23 -05:00
parent ca99ba0524
commit 633b9f2450
3 changed files with 7 additions and 7 deletions

View File

@@ -84,7 +84,7 @@
<p><strong>-f {H|V|I}</strong> implements “videoflip” image transforms: H = horizontal flip (right-left flip, or mirror image); V = vertical flip ; I = 180 degree rotation or inversion (which is the combination of H with V).</p>
<p><strong>-r {R|L}</strong> 90 degree Right (clockwise) or Left (counter-clockwise) rotations; these are carried out after any <strong>-f</strong> transforms.</p>
<p><strong>-vd <em>decoder</em></strong> chooses the GStreamer pipelines h264 decoder, instead of letting decodebin pick it for you. Software decoding is done by avdec_h264; various hardware decoders include: vaapi264dec, nvdec, nvh264dec, v4l2h264dec (these require that the appropriate hardware is available). Using quotes “…” allows some parameters to be included with the decoder name.</p>
<p><strong>-vc <em>converter</em></strong> chooses the GStreamer pipelines videoconverter, instead of letting videoconvert choose what to do. When using video4linux hardware decoding by a GPU,<code>-vc v4l2convert</code> will also use the GPU for video conversion. Using quotes “…” allows some parameters to be included with the converter name.</p>
<p><strong>-vc <em>converter</em></strong> chooses the GStreamer pipelines videoconverter, instead of the default value “videoconvert”. When using video4linux hardware decoding by a GPU,<code>-vc v4l2convert</code> will also use the GPU for video conversion. Using quotes “…” allows some parameters to be included with the converter name.</p>
<p><strong>-vs <em>videosink</em></strong> chooses the GStreamer videosink, instead of letting autovideosink pick it for you. Some videosink choices are: ximagesink, xvimagesink, vaapisink (for intel graphics), gtksink, glimagesink, waylandsink, osximagesink (for macOS), or fpsdisplaysink (which shows the streaming framerate in fps). Using quotes “…” allows some parameters to be included with the videosink name. For example, <strong>fullscreen</strong> mode is supported by the vaapisink plugin, and is obtained using <code>-vs "vaapisink fullscreen=true"</code>; this also works with <code>waylandsink</code>. The syntax of such options is specific to a given plugin, and some choices of videosink might not work on your system.</p>
<p><strong>-vs 0</strong> suppresses display of streamed video, but plays streamed audio. (The clients screen is still mirrored at a reduced rate of 1 frame per second, but is not rendered or displayed.) This feature (which streams audio in AAC audio format) is now probably unneeded, as UxPlay can now stream superior-quality Apple Lossless audio without video in Airplay non-mirror mode.</p>
<p><strong>-avdec</strong> forces use of software h264 decoding using Gstreamer element avdec_h264 (libav h264 decoder). This option should prevent autovideosink choosing a hardware-accelerated videosink plugin such as vaapisink.</p>

View File

@@ -339,8 +339,8 @@ Also: image transforms that had been added to RPiPlay have been ported to UxPlay
include: vaapi264dec, nvdec, nvh264dec, v4l2h264dec (these require that the appropriate hardware is
available). Using quotes "..." allows some parameters to be included with the decoder name.
**-vc _converter_** chooses the GStreamer pipeline's videoconverter, instead of letting videoconvert
choose what to do. When using video4linux hardware decoding by a GPU,`-vc v4l2convert` will also use
**-vc _converter_** chooses the GStreamer pipeline's videoconverter, instead of the default
value "videoconvert". When using video4linux hardware decoding by a GPU,`-vc v4l2convert` will also use
the GPU for video conversion. Using quotes "..." allows some parameters to be included with the converter name.
**-vs _videosink_** chooses the GStreamer videosink, instead of letting

View File

@@ -441,10 +441,10 @@ available). Using quotes "..." allows some parameters to be included
with the decoder name.
**-vc *converter*** chooses the GStreamer pipeline's videoconverter,
instead of letting videoconvert choose what to do. When using
video4linux hardware decoding by a GPU,`-vc v4l2convert` will also use
the GPU for video conversion. Using quotes "..." allows some parameters
to be included with the converter name.
instead of the default value "videoconvert". When using video4linux
hardware decoding by a GPU,`-vc v4l2convert` will also use the GPU for
video conversion. Using quotes "..." allows some parameters to be
included with the converter name.
**-vs *videosink*** chooses the GStreamer videosink, instead of letting
autovideosink pick it for you. Some videosink choices are: ximagesink,